Description
What does it do?
When you open an ME terminal, the mod scans the storage cells on that network. If remaining capacity for a resource type is critically low, a WARNING! dialog appears instead of opening the terminal right away.
You can ignore the warning once and continue into the terminal, or close it and free space first.
What is checked
- Cells in drives and ME chests (not external storage buses)
- Remaining bytes and remaining types (typed cells)
- Types take priority over byte space in the message
- Typeless disks (e.g. AE2 Things) only use byte capacity
Per-type toggles
From any ME terminal, use the warning triangle button on the left toolbar to enable or disable capacity warnings per resource type (items, fluids, chemicals, and others). Choices are saved per player.
